Subject: DR drill Thursday — plugin authors

Plugin authors: Thursday we run the quarterly disaster-recovery drill on Fuelgrid, the fleet fuel-usage report service at Vantor Systems. Expect the report API to return stale data for up to two hours. Do not retry aggressively; backoff is mandatory. After failover, the archive vault must be unsealed manually before plugins reconnect. Use the recovery passphrase below when prompted by the unseal tool.

unlock words, yagug-yagug: jorwyn-wenmir-kelael-kasion-norius-casox-goriel-tamion-casir-oliir-fenir-gorix-praion

### Runbook: Account Recovery During Usermod Split

While the Greywharf monolith's user module migrates to the new Petrel service, recovery flows run in dual-write mode. Verify the account exists in both stores before issuing a reset; a mismatch means the migration batch is mid-flight, so wait ten minutes and re-check. Never force-sync manually. If the Petrel admin console itself is inaccessible, authenticate to the fallback console using the passphrase below.

strongbox words: druath-quenael

## Configuration

Sweepling is our data-retention sweeper — it walks the Bramblewood object store nightly and hard-deletes anything past its retention class. Heads up for review: deletion is irreversible by design, no tombstones.

Config lives in `.env`:

- `SWEEP_SCHEDULE` — cron expression, default nightly.
- `SWEEP_DRY_RUN` — leave `true` until sign-off.

The sweeper authenticates to the store with a delete-scoped credential, set on the line below:

sealed setting: RELAY_SECRET3=a28

### Step 4: Enable incremental rebuilds

Switch Fernwhistle to incremental mode before migrating content. The builder now hashes page inputs and rebuilds only affected routes, so full-site rebuilds should drop from minutes to seconds. Reviewers: check that the cache directory is excluded from version control and that the invalidation scope covers shared layouts, or stale headers will ship. Once verified, replace the legacy build block with the following values.

deployment values, tawif-kageg:
zorael:
  log_level: debug
  metrics_host: metrics.zorael.qorvelsys.internal
  pin: 3988
  pool_size: 32